About Qi Qu
Qi Qu is a scholar working on Ocean Engineering, Signal Processing, Computer Networks and Communications, Mechanical Engineering and Energy Engineering and Power Technology, having authored 86 papers that have together received 950 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Drilling and Well Engineering (23 papers), Hydraulic Fracturing and Reservoir Analysis (22 papers), Oil and Gas Production Techniques (20 papers), Advanced Wireless Network Optimization (16 papers), Cooperative Communication and Network Coding (14 papers), Video Coding and Compression Technologies (9 papers), Advanced Data Compression Techniques (8 papers) and Offshore Engineering and Technologies (8 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ocean Engineering (356 citations), Computer Networks and Communications (223 citations), Mechanical Engineering (338 citations), Analytical Chemistry (80 citations) and Signal Processing (76 citations). Qi Qu has collaborated with scholars based in United States, China and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Dhadesugoor R. Vaman, J.W. Modestino, Yong Pei, L.B. Milstein, Ahmed M. Gomaa, Jennifer Cutler, Hongbin Sun, Song Gao, Xusheng Tian and Lijun Qian. Their work appears in journals such as Optics Express, IEEE Transactions on Multimedia, Analytical and Bioanalytical Chemistry, IEEE Journal on Selected Areas in Communications and New Journal of Chemistry.
